The Technical Anatomy of Stripe’s Global Infrastructure and Scalability

Published Date: 2023-02-08 06:16:17

The Technical Anatomy of Stripe’s Global Infrastructure and Scalability
```html




The Technical Anatomy of Stripe’s Global Infrastructure and Scalability



Stripe is no longer just a payment processor; it is the financial backbone of the modern internet economy. Achieving "five nines" of availability while processing hundreds of billions of dollars annually requires an architectural paradigm that transcends traditional monolithic systems. To understand Stripe’s resilience, one must dissect the fusion of distributed systems engineering, automated business logic, and the nascent integration of machine learning into the very fabric of global infrastructure.



The Distributed Foundation: A Microservices Architecture at Scale


Stripe’s infrastructure is built upon a foundation of hyper-scale microservices. Rather than relying on a singular, brittle database, Stripe utilizes a highly sharded, distributed architecture that allows for localized processing. This "geographically distributed" approach is critical to minimizing latency—the death knell of a checkout flow. By utilizing regional data centers, Stripe ensures that transaction packets traverse the shortest possible physical distance to reach clearinghouses.



However, the real brilliance lies in their use of event-driven architecture. Every API call is treated as an immutable event. This allows Stripe to decouple their core processing engine from secondary services like tax calculation (Stripe Tax), fraud detection (Stripe Radar), and automated invoicing. By treating these as asynchronous side-effects of a primary transaction, the system remains performant even during massive seasonal spikes like Black Friday.



The Integration of AI: From Reactive to Predictive Infrastructures


In the contemporary era, manual intervention is a scalability bottleneck. Stripe has effectively automated the intelligence layer of its business through sophisticated machine learning models, specifically within the Stripe Radar ecosystem. Unlike legacy fraud detection systems that rely on static, human-written "if-then" rules, Stripe utilizes deep learning neural networks that ingest millions of data points—IP geolocation, device fingerprinting, and behavioral biometrics—in real-time.



The strategic deployment of these models illustrates a profound shift: the infrastructure now thinks. By leveraging AI to score transactions within milliseconds, Stripe has moved the perimeter of security directly to the API request itself. This is not just a security feature; it is a business automation tool that lowers the "false decline" rate, thereby increasing the top-line revenue for Stripe’s merchants. This convergence of AI and infrastructure creates a "self-healing" financial loop where the system becomes more accurate with every transaction it processes.



Business Automation: The "Stripe Connect" Logic Engine


One of the most complex challenges in fintech is the automated movement of capital across disparate legal and banking jurisdictions. Stripe Connect serves as a masterclass in business process automation. Managing 1099 generation, identity verification (KYC), and multi-party payouts requires a programmable financial stack that interfaces with banking APIs globally.



Stripe’s technical strategy here involves the abstraction of banking complexity. By building a unified API layer that wraps thousands of different banking protocols, Stripe automates the "plumbing" of the global economy. For a business, this means that the transition from a local operation to a global enterprise is merely a matter of configuration rather than a multi-year engineering project. This is the essence of infrastructure-as-a-service meeting financial-infrastructure-as-a-service.



Infrastructure Resilience: The "Always-On" Imperative


Scalability in a financial context is defined by the ability to handle traffic bursts without degradation. Stripe’s strategy for high availability involves a massive investment in traffic-shaping technology. By utilizing sophisticated load balancing and circuit-breaking patterns, they prevent cascading failures. If a downstream banking API in a specific region becomes sluggish, the circuit breaker trips, isolating the latency to that specific node while the rest of the global platform remains unaffected.



Furthermore, the infrastructure is managed via "Infrastructure-as-Code" (IaC) principles, allowing Stripe to replicate entire environments for testing, disaster recovery, or regional expansion at the push of a button. This level of automation is essential for maintaining global compliance, such as GDPR and SOC2, without creating manual operational overhead that could slow down development cycles.



Professional Insights: The Future of FinTech Scalability


For CTOs and engineering leaders, Stripe’s anatomy offers three distinct strategic takeaways:



1. Decouple Intelligence from Execution


Stripe succeeds because their core transaction engine is lean, while their intelligence (AI/ML) is an attached service. Organizations should strive to move heavy computational logic (like fraud scoring or data enrichment) out of the critical path of the primary user transaction. Use microservices or serverless functions to handle these tasks asynchronously.



2. Abstract the Complexity of Global Operations


Scalability isn't just about servers; it’s about the complexity of your business processes. By building unified internal APIs that abstract away regional regulatory or banking differences, Stripe has created a system that is infinitely easier to maintain and scale. Leaders should look for "friction points" in their operational workflows and wrap them in robust internal APIs.



3. Embrace Data as a Feedback Loop


Infrastructure should no longer be static. With the proliferation of AI tools, data generated by the infrastructure itself (logs, latency metrics, error rates) should be fed back into the development lifecycle. Use AI-driven observability tools to identify bottlenecks before they impact the end user. In Stripe’s case, the infrastructure is constantly learning from the data it processes, turning raw traffic into actionable intelligence.



The Path Forward: Automation as a Competitive Moat


Stripe’s technical superiority is not derived from any single technology stack, but from the elegant synthesis of distributed computing and automated decision-making. As the internet economy continues to fragment and diversify, the winners will be those who can provide a seamless, abstracted interface to global financial markets. By automating the backend, Stripe allows the frontend—the businesses themselves—to iterate at the speed of light.



Ultimately, Stripe has turned "infrastructure" from a cost center into a product. Their ability to mask the terrifying complexity of global finance behind a simple, developer-friendly API is the gold standard for modern engineering organizations. For any company looking to scale, the mandate is clear: automate the logic, decentralize the architecture, and let AI handle the volatility of the real-world data stream.





```

Related Strategic Intelligence

Maximizing Conversion Rates for Independent Pattern Shops

Developing Authority in Competitive Digital Design Niches

Monetizing Real-Time Payment Rails in Emerging Markets